FIELD: food industry. ^ SUBSTANCE: pear and quince compote sterilisation in jars SKO 1-82-1000 involves sequential heating in a 140C air flow at a rate of 8.5-9 m/s during 12 minutes and showering with 100C water during 25 minutes. The jars are stepwise cooled in baths with 80C water during 5 minutes, with 60C water during 5 minutes and with 40C water during 7 minutes; during the whole heat treatment process the jars are turned upside down with a frequency equal to 0.166 s-1. ^ EFFECT: invention ensures the process duration reduction, preservation of natural components of the raw material, reduction of boiled fruits quantity, prevention of containers breakage, the heat-exchange process intensification, enhancement of nutritive value of the product, prime cost reduction, thermal energy and water saving, the ready product competitiveness. ^ 1 ex |
